At the time of rental the driver must present a valid national driving licence.

 

For Driver's licences not issued in Zimbabwe an International Driving Permit (IDP) is mandatory. The IDP translates the national licence into various languages and is on its own, without the national licence, not acceptable.

 

Driver's licences issued by the People's Republic of China may be accepted provided you present an official Hertz Certification form. Hertz China will issue this form on Hertz notepaper and will incorporate the Hertz China Corporate seal. A scanned copy of the original licence will appear on the Certification form. The Certification form is valid until the expiry date of the Driver's Licence. BOTH the Certification and the original licence MUST be produced at the time of rental.

 

If you hold a Driver's Licence issued in Vietnam, you need to present the original licence together with an authorised translation issued by the Vietnamese Ministry of Transport. If both documents are presented at time of rental these licences are acceptable worldwide.

A one way rental is a rental which starts at one location and terminates at another. Availability is subject to location restrictions and vehicle type. A fee may apply for this service and will be advised at time of reservation.

 

Hertz vehicles rented in Zimbabwe may only be returned in a Hertz location in Zimbabwe, South Africa, Botswana or Namibia. If the vehicle is rented in Zimbabwe and returned in Namibia or Botswana, an international one-way fee will apply.

Hertz rates do not include fuel.

All Hertz vehicles are rented with a full tank and must be returned with a full tank. Current refuelling charges will be applied on return, based on the tank level or mileage driven.

Fuel Purchase Option (FPO). 

For convenience, you may purchase a tank of fuel from Hertz at the time of rental at a price that is competitive with local fuel stations; this method eliminates the need for you to refill the tank before returning. 

Please be aware that we are unable to give a refund for unused fuel.

Please note that credit cards are not accepted at petrol stations. The only method of payment is by cash or if accepted, an internationally recognized petrol card.
